Matter No IRC 5498 and 5499 of 1999 WORKCOVER AUTHORITY OF NEW SOUTH WALES (INSP MANSELL) v CHRISTOPHER STOESKI Prosecutions under section 19(a) of the Occupational Health and Safety Act 1983
EX TEMPORE JUDGMENT [2003]NSWIRComm 373
CHARGE NUMBER 5498 of 1999 1 In matter number 5498 of 1999 Mr Christopher Stoeski is charged that between 10 November 1995 and 4 December 1995 at Kogarah in the State of New South Wales he, being an employee of Josef & Sons Contracting Pty Limited, whilst at work, contrary to s19(a) of the Occupational Health & Safety Act 1983, failed to take reasonable care for the health and safety of persons who were at his place of work and who may be affected by his acts or omissions at work, in that he did not take adequate precautions regarding a charged gas supply line situated in an area where construction work was designed to occur.
